dihydrofarnesol
6,10-dodecadien-1-ol, 3,7,11-trimethyl-, (6E)-
Identification
| Name | dihydrofarnesol |
| IUPAC | (6E)-3,7,11-trimethyldodeca-6,10-dien-1-ol |
| CAS Number | 37519-97-4 |
| FDA UNII | 2U2PG80P22 |
| Molecular Formula | C15 H28 O |
| Molecular Weight | 224.38736000 |
| Nikkaji Number | J639.422A |
Regulatory
Physical Properties
| Appearance | colorless to pale yellow clear liquid (est) |
| Assay | 95.00 to 100.00 |
| Food Chemicals Codex Listed | No |
| Boiling Point | 307.00 to 308.00 °C. @ 760.00 mm Hg (est) |
| Vapor Pressure | 0.000065 mmHg @ 25.00 °C. (est) |
| Flash Point | 224.00 °F. TCC ( 106.70 °C. ) (est) |
| logP (o/w) | 5.876 (est) |
| Soluble in | alcohol |
| Insoluble in | water |
